Run ID 作者 问题 语言 测评结果 分数 时间 内存 代码长度 提交时间
19326 李思贤 夏令营旗手 C++ 解答错误 10 0 MS 252 KB 462 2021-05-15 10:21:32

Tests(1/10):


#include<bits/stdc++.h> using namespace std; int zhishu[10010]; int sum=0,j=1; bool panduan(int a){ if(a==2) return true; int b=sqrt(a); b++; for(int c=2;c<=b;c++){ if(a%c==0) return false; } return true; } int main(){ int n; cin>>n; for(int i=2;i<=n;i++){ if(panduan(i)) zhishu[j]=i,j++; } for(int i=1;i<=n;i++){ zhishu[i]+=i; } for(int i=1;i<=n;i++){ if(panduan(zhishu[i])) sum+=zhishu[i]; } cout<<sum%(n+1); }


测评信息: